What companies run services between Newark, NJ, USA and Mott Street, NY, USA?
NJ Transit operates a bus from Newark Penn Station to Port Authority Bus Terminal every 15 minutes. Tickets cost $7–25 and the journey takes 39 min. Two other operators also service this route. Alternatively, PATH operates a train from Newark Penn Station to World Trade Center every 15 minutes. Tickets cost $3 and the journey takes 25 min.
